Our family must be peanut free too....

So, when I was in Walmart the other day, I was looking at the Halloween decor. I ran accross a big cake mold and decided to make orange jello with it. They also had MINIATURE cookie cutters, so I bought a few of those and used those to make jello with too. I used orange for the big pumpkin mold. And I used the mini's for black & green & yellow. I placed the bigger one in the center of a large platter and placed the mini's around it. Worked out really well. I wish I would have taken a pic and shared it. But the
thought didn't cross my mind until we had started eating it, lol.

*Big Mold was of a pumpkin
**I used yellow jello for the mini ghosts, black for the tombstones & green for the witches.

As Halloween nears closer, I will be doing this again. The kids loved it.
